Managing user research data and participant privacy

Before you begin your study, be sure to have a thorough and robust data management plan. Knowing what you’ll need to do to optimize the storage and sharing of your data before you begin collecting it will set you up for better reproducibility and demonstrate the rigor of your study. WebQuestions of Data Validity: If there are questions or allegations about the validity of the data or appropriate conduct of the research, you must retain all of the original research data until such questions or allegations have been completely resolved. WebThe data protections and confidentiality protocols should be in place before the project starts, and includes aspects like theft, loss or tampering of the data. The easy way to do this is to limit access to the research data. The Principal Investigator should limit access to this information to the fewest individuals possible, including which ...
